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 601 05116 480767384
93923559044 4996 17385511476
93923559044 4996 17385511476
900 2325991 95115069
All about undefined
Interested in learning more?
93923559044 4996 17385511476
900 2325991 95115069
See more
09984183 222260682
4325403 739259 956879632 844841
See more
982 61 911607
752 881099224 9319346772
See more